Creating Optimism
Throughout the year the students at Wairoa are given the opportunity to participate in a community access sailing program through the non-profit organisation Sailors with Disabilities.
The program is free of cost and is comprised completely of volunteers who donate their time to take a group of 10-15 of our students out on the Sydney Harbour for a 3 hour sailing excursion. The organisations motto is "creating optimism" and that is certainly what we see in our students once they have participated in the program.
While aboard the boat, the students are given opportunities to steer the boat by either using the boat's steering wheel or for students with more complex physical needs, a remote control that can be brought to their wheelchair. The students are able to walk around the boat with the crew to explore the various vantage points while aboard the boat. It is a great program that builds confidence in our students while also allowing them to see the various sites of Sydney first hand such as the Opera House, Luna Park and the Harbour bridge which the students enjoying passing under.
